Output 2ec54c36663486750a81b267d7916ee4c2fe4de482aeeaeffaca72f2235055b6:1

value
289336
script pubkey
OP_0 OP_PUSHBYTES_20 5d885f7c82dad65d77fdeea2f7030c7fc1e97dca
address
tb1qtky97lyzmtt96alaa630wqcv0lq7jlw259x5l9
transaction
2ec54c36663486750a81b267d7916ee4c2fe4de482aeeaeffaca72f2235055b6